Post Office Broadband

Post Office is a reliable home broadband provider with all its great value stand-alone broadband deals and cost-effective phone bundles. Post office broadband offers 8Mb download speeds and includes free calls, line rental and modem or wireless router.

Post Office Home phone comes with all the benefits including evening and weekend calls to UK landlines, weekend calls to UK mobiles and selected international destinations.

Reviewed by mark  on  2009-04-28

actual service is great ,good speeds and coupled with the phone option great value, but as for customer service and support this is where its got bad, well for me any way. I have been cut off with out notice, been billed for 2 months calls/service in one go due to technical problems their end, again with no contact or explanation, no paper bill sent out, unable to access my bill online .....if they could sort out the poor customer service it would be a good deal

Rating: Good

Reviewed by David Turner  on  2009-04-13

Excellent value for the Broadband and Homephone package. Free calls evening and weekends plus at the weekend free calls to 20 international destinations and mobiles. BT supply the service but Post Office bill you (considerably less!) Never had any speed trouble.Set up is with a software-free modem..Dead easy! This package is excellent value.I urge you to take a look
